patterns

n. countable
A2 Elementary US //ˈpætɝnz// UK //pˈætənz// pat·terns

n. regular ways that something happens, develops, or is done. You also use this word for shapes or lines that repeat on a surface like fabric.

n. regular and intelligible forms or sequences discernible in the way in which something happens or is done. Also refers to decorative designs consisting of repeated shapes or colours.


SIMPLE

The weather follows the same patterns every summer.

CONTEXTUAL

Scientists study the migration patterns of birds to understand how climate change affects their travel.

COMPLEX

By analyzing consumer spending patterns over the last decade, economists can predict how the market might react to sudden changes in interest rates.
